Design of cooling of electrical machines for production machines and systems
Vaněrková, Tereza ; Vlach, Radek (referee) ; Huzlík, Rostislav (advisor)
The aim of this thesis is to design the water-cooling system for a synchronous motor with an output of 10kW. The power loss was analytically determinated. For the initial water-cooling system and for two design proposals, thermal models were calculated in Ansys. The same boundary conditions were set for all three models. Then the analysis results of the temperature distribution on the machine surface and in the slots were compared. The comparison also includes the economical cost of the production and service of the machine. Then the production documentation was created, consisting of the assembly drawings and a simplified technological process.

Design with respect to production costs
Homola, David ; Omasta, Milan (referee) ; Svoboda, Petr (advisor)
This bachelor’s thesis analyse general principles of Design for cost strategy in parts manufacturing. Compared manufacturing processes are Machining, Casting, Welding and 3D Print. Each process is rated based on production costs which are influenced by amount of manufactured parts, material, shape complexity, achieved tolerances and surface quality. Those informations are than applied in construction design of chosen part for each process separately. Each design is than compared based on production costs for specific amount of manufactured parts.
Design of a dental sandblasting device
Husár, Ján ; Sliwková, Petra (referee) ; Varhaník, Matúš (advisor)
In this diploma thesis, we propose a prototype of a dental sandblasting machine. This machine’s drawing is composed using a CAD program, which helped with checking the assembly ability. Later in this work, we discuss the design of each component and chosen technologies for production. We chose to describe in detail and prototype using the CNC machine the “exit jet” component, which combines an abrasive and air with water. The main outputs of this work are the prototype of this component and its technical rating and the technical-economical rating of the whole proposed design of the machine.

Options for increasing the efficiency of small motors.
Kusý, Karel ; Janda, Marcel (referee) ; Hájek, Vítězslav (advisor)
This bachelor thesis concerns itself with the possibilities of achieving higher efficiency of small asynchronous motors and their manufacturing costs. The following chapters describe the design, function and principles of speed regulation of the asynchronous motor. Next, losses that occur during motor operation and ways of reducing them, are described. The last chapter of the thesis addreses factors that influence the manufacturing costs of the asynchornous motor and evaluates the material costs of one modified motor.

Parts of steam piston engine in relation to their price and operating costs
Uryč, Jan ; Kracík, Petr (referee) ; Škorpík, Jiří (advisor)
This thesis describes structure and working priciple of steam piston engine. The basic construction parts are included and divided according their function. Next it contains prediction of production costs of small steam piston engines with piston valve - simple expansion engine and compound engine. Then the coparison of parameters, production and operating costs of both engines follows. Finally there is mentioned a influence of buying the technology for the steam production and condensation such small units.
Comparison of CMT TWIN with other MIG/MAG processes
Jiskra, Milan ; Felix, Michal (referee) ; Kubíček, Jaroslav (advisor)
The development of welding technology is constantly going forward mainly due to the reduction of production costs and the costs of additional straightening of weldments due to the welding distortion. Therefore, the leading producers of welding machine are coming with new methods and technologies. One of the innovations is also the tandem technology CMT Twin from the company Fronius. The experiment carried out in the diploma thesis confirmed that this is a very cost effective process. The CMT Twin is from the point of view of production costs of the weld cheaper variant and bring less heat into the material compared with conventional welding. Application equipment CMT Twin requires industrial robot, so the method is predestined for the series up to mass production. The CMT Twin finds application, for example in the automotive and shipbuilding industry.
Production of compressed air in the TZ Trinec
Kohut, Vojtěch ; Martinec, Jiří (referee) ; Fiedler, Jan (advisor)
The main purpose of this master’s thesis is description of the current technology of compressed air production in the grounds of Třinecké Železárny, a.s. (TZ). Compressed air for companies in the TZ area is manufactured and distributed by company Energetika Třinec, a.s. (ET). The part of the thesis is the preparation and execution of measurement including evaluation of specific energy consumption for production of compressed air by compressors of ET company. In conclusion there is proposed the possibility of substitution of compressors including the economic evaluation.
